To give you a little insight into the life of this writer, I do my storytelling on my MacBook Air. I love how slim and light it is for transportation to coffee shops. That's the key ingredient in all my writing endeavors- lots and lots of coffee. Usually, I brew my own blend at home in the mornings and do some writing before heading off to the day job. Most of my writing happens after work though, or on the weekends. Maybe someday I'll be able to write full time and produce a ton more stories, but in the meantime I squeeze in writing time whenever I've got some free time.
​
Picture
I don't do a lot of outlining before writing- usually just some high level themes of what I want to capture in a chapter and then I start typing. The words come in spurts and usually start faster at the beginning, lag in the middle, and then come on strong at the end. I'm always surprised when I type the final words in a story. I'm never ready for it to be over, but I'm always anxious to share it with my readers. In the interest of sharing, below is a somewhat spoilery excerpt from Destined Souls.
